I have used Garageband and iWeb to post a series of podcasts to iTunes. I have just published my 6th episode and now I notice that Episode 1 has dropped off the iTunes listing for my podcast. It's still there in my podcast site archive.

How do I get iTunes to show all the episodes of my podcast that are available?

I do the same thing with my podcasts (GB/iWeb). For me, iTunes only shows the last dozen episodes. After thinking about it for a bit, I made the connection that maybe what's happening is that iTunes will only show as many episodes as appear on the "front page/summary page" of your iWebsite. This is because iTunes looks to your RSS feed for info.

SO ... the solution is to open iWeb, click on the inspector, click on the RSS tab and change the number of "excerpts" on the blog main page. I'm testing this now to see if that actually changes the iTunes listing (sometimes takes a while for iTunes to update), but my guess is that's the solution.
